Goh, David S. – Journal of Clinical Psychology, 1980
Examined the validity coefficients of all possible WISC-R short forms of several subtests. Comparisons were made between coefficients given by McNemar's and Silverstein's formulas to determine "best" short forms for different uses. Results indicated only a slight difference between short forms selected by the two methods. (Author)

Guttman, Louis; Levy, Shlomit – Intelligence, 1991
Two structural laws for intelligence tests are discussed: one law concerns the sign of correlation coefficients and gives conditions under which all correlations between test items will be positive; and one law concerns the relative sizes of the correlation coefficients between intelligence items. A cylindrical structure extends these laws. (SLD)

Rock, Daniel L.; Nolen, Patricia A. – Perceptual and Motor Skills, 1982
Children aged 7 to 14 years were administered a computerized version of the Raven's Coloured Progressive Matrices test. Computer and traditional version performance was found to be similar in terms of total mean score, correlation with the WISC-R, Raven's subscale intercorrelations, and Raven's total mean score composition.
